Vocabulary For All Competitive Exams.


1. CASTIGATE (VERB): (आलोचना करना):  reprimand

Synonyms: rebuke, admonish

Antonyms: praise

Example Sentence:

She was castigated for not setting a good example.


2. THRIVE (VERB): (फलना-फूलना):  flourish

Synonyms: prosper, burgeon

Antonyms: decline

Example Sentence:

Education groups thrive on organization.


3. MORIBUND (ADJECTIVE): (मरणासन्न):  dying

Synonyms: expiring, at death's door

Antonyms: thriving

Example Sentence:

On examination she was moribund and dehydrated.


4 .RECONCILE (VERB): (समाधान करना):  reunite

Synonyms: pacify, appease

Antonyms: estrange

Example Sentence:

He sought my advice on how to reconcile the conflict.


5. BLUNT (ADJECTIVE): (स्पष्टवादी):  frank

Synonyms: straightforward, plain-spoken

Antonyms: subtle

Example Sentence:

What he said was a blunt statement of fact.


6. DENT (VERB): (घटाना):  diminish

Synonyms: reduce, lessen

Antonyms: increase

Example Sentence:

This neither deterred him nor dented his enthusiasm.


7. FOUL (ADJECTIVE): (विकर्षक):  disgusting

Synonyms: revolting, repellent

Antonyms: fragrant

Example Sentence:

A foul odour troubled us all.


8.CONVALESCE (VERB) (निरामय होना):  recuperate

Synonyms: recover, improve

Antonyms: deteriorate

Example Sentence:

He spent eight months convalescing after the stroke.


9. IMPOVERISH (VERB): (शक्तिहीन करना):  weaken

Synonyms: sap, exhaust

Antonyms: strengthen

Example Sentence:

The soil was impoverished by burning.


10. REPUDIATE (VERB): (अस्वीकार करना):  reject

Synonyms: renounce, abandon

Antonyms: embrace

Example Sentence:

She has repudiated policies associated with previous party leaders.
